Human Rights Education Strategy Report. A summary of human rights education programs for legal professionals and peak community bodies in South Africa, the United Kingdom, the Australian Capital Territory and New Zealand
Author(s) Tom Yuncken and Andrew Gun
Publisher Human Rights Law Resource Centre
Place of Publication Melbourne
Year of Publication 2006
ISBN/ISSN -
Language(s) English
Keywords report, community leaders, lawyers, NGO staff, legal education, human rights education, Australia, New Zealand, South Africa, United Kingdom
Description This report seeks to provide assistance in planning a strategy for implementing human rights education programmes in the state of Victoria (Australia) directed at legal professionals and peak community bodies. The report seeks to do this by considering the programmes that exist in four jurisdictions with similar human rights legislation as Victoria, which adopted a Charter on Human Rights and Responsibilities in 2006: South Africa; United Kingdom; the Australian Capital Territory; and New Zealand.
